About The Position

The Part-Time Procurement Specialist is responsible for sourcing, purchasing, and vendor management of goods and services that support research, development, and operational activities. This role ensures cost-effective purchasing while maintaining compliance with internal policies, quality standards, and regulatory requirements.

Responsibilities

  • Procure & Purchasing Process purchase requisitions and issue purchase orders for laboratory supplies, equipment, consumables, and services, including administrative supplies and services
  • Source and evaluate vendors for scientific, technical, and operational needs
  • Obtain and compare quotes to ensure best value, quality, and delivery timelines
  • Track order status, deliveries, and resolve discrepancies or issues
  • Invoice Validation Support by reviewing and reconciling invoices
  • Maintain relationships with approved vendors and suppliers
  • Assist with supplier qualification and onboarding in compliance with quality and regulatory standards
  • Support contract reviews, renewals, and pricing negotiations
  • Monitor supplier performance and escalate risks as needed
  • Ensure purchasing activities comply with company SOPs, GMP/GLP/GxP requirements (as applicable), and financial controls
  • Maintain accurate procurement records, supplier performance, contract list, documentation, and audit-ready files
  • Support internal and external audits related to procurement activities
  • Partner with R&D, Quality, Finance, and Operations teams to forecast needs and align purchasing priorities
  • Assist with inventory management and demand planning for critical materials
  • Provide procurement reports and spend analysis as requested
